go to your local farmers market or wherever you can get loose leaf tea and get black tea, cardamom, cinnamon sticks, star anise, black pepper, cloves, bishops weed (or fennel bc itβs more common) and some ginger and throw into a pot with some water and add your milk of choice to taste. strain then serve it with some biscuits or leave it in the fridge for on the go iced chai.
